The exhaust steam source in a turbine-driven boiler system is the turbine.

Explanation:
In a turbine-driven boiler system, the steam that leaves as work has already expanded through the turbine blades. That steam exiting the turbine is the exhaust steam, so the turbine is its source. The boiler creates the initial high-pressure steam, but once it has done work in the turbine, the remaining steam exiting the turbine is the exhaust. The condenser simply accepts and condenses this exhaust, while an economizer helps preheat feedwater using heat from other sources, not generating the exhaust itself. So the turbine is the source of the exhaust steam.
